A journey seen through the eyes of a child.From trains that go zoom to castles that touch the sky, Saul explores a world filled with wonder, curiosity, and small unforgettable moments.What begins as a simple trip quickly becomes something more. Through new places, new sounds, and new experiences, Saul discovers that the world is larger-and more magical-than he imagined. Whether running ahead through busy streets, watching the sea crash against the shore, or holding onto the quiet comfort of familiar things, each moment becomes part of something he will carry with him long after the journey ends.Told in a voice that is simple, honest, and full of life, Trains and Castles captures the way children experience the world-not through analysis, but through presence. Through excitement, curiosity, and feeling, even the smallest moments become meaningful.This is not just a story about travel.It is a story about discovery.It is about seeing the world for the first time-and realizing that the memories we create along the way are often the ones that matter most.Trains and Castles is part of a larger family journey told alongside The Tracks Remember, where the same trip unfolds through reflection, memory, and meaning.Together, these two books offer two ways of experiencing the same adventure: one through the thoughts of a parent, and the other through the moments of a child.One remembers.The other lives it.
